Output 84fe2e5f8fb63d5667ff0cd0b56aec3a4a87ad74cdc433afaf385c52df6dc396:6

value
13361480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f7e1602576aa2337fc68092248b7bc90e436ff OP_EQUAL
address
MPm25eVCMrpbePo6F8uJR9WAzUbGkE7rxA
transaction
84fe2e5f8fb63d5667ff0cd0b56aec3a4a87ad74cdc433afaf385c52df6dc396
spent
true